Вы должны зарегистрировать файл R.java в VCS? - PullRequest
6 голосов
/ 04 ноября 2010

Очень простой вопрос.Я планирую делать наши сборки через Hudson, и у меня есть Android apk файлы, доступные для скачивания там.Является ли R.java в каталоге / gen тем, что вы регистрируете в VCS?Или это то, что нужно игнорировать, и Android SDK будет генерировать каждый раз, если он не существует?

Ответы [ 4 ]

15 голосов
/ 04 ноября 2010

Вся папка gen создается автоматически и не должна проверяться в VCS.

3 голосов
/ 04 ноября 2010

Ничто в gen не должно попадать в ваш репозиторий. Добавьте gen в ваш .gitignore, чтобы избежать ошибок / беспорядочного статуса git.

1 голос
/ 04 ноября 2010

Вы должны игнорировать этот файл. Задача Ant build создать этот файл.

1 голос
/ 04 ноября 2010

Нет, вам не нужно включать какие-либо файлы / файлы. Вы должны исключить сам каталог gen, иначе вы можете столкнуться с проблемами при обновлении / фиксации в git или любой другой VCS.

...